JAKARTA - Kim Sae Ron's aunt made a new statement via Hoverlab Inc, a YouTube channel that discusses news online. After shocking the public with claims about the actress's relationship with Kim Soo Hyun, they brought a new claim.
Tuesday, March 11, Hoverlab Inc. released a second part of the video containing an interview with Kim Sae Ron's aunt. He stated that Kim Sae Ron's old agency, Gold Medalist, asked for the 700 million won they paid to compensate for the actress's case.
In addition, they also claimed Kim Sae Ron initially wanted to make a statement regarding the news of his relationship with Kim Soo Hyun last year.
That same year, he revealed that Kim Sae Ron had sent a message to Kim Soo Hyun and asked for an explanation.
The message read, "I received a notification about the lawsuit. They said I had plenty of time so I prepared a comeback and planned to pay the money in the percentage of each project. Not because I didn't want to pay, but I couldn't pay 700 million won directly," wrote a message allegedly sent by Kim Sae Ron to Kim Soo Hyun.
"I'm not avoiding this but I haven't been able to (pay) right now. Does it have to go through a lawsuit? Please let me live. I beg you. Give me time," he said.

Aunt from Kim Sae Ron also revealed the latest photo showing Kim Soo Hyun kissing Kim Sae Ron's cheek. The photo taken is a photo with the same clothes from the first photo revealed by Kim Sae Ron.
Wednesday, March 12, Gold Medalist as Kim Soo Hyun's agency responded briefly after the second interview was released.
We've watched the live stream of Garo Sero and we're discussing how to handle it. We don't have anything to say," said Gold Medalist.
Hours passed, they responded with, Our position has not changed from the previous statement.
When the first video was released, the agency denied stating all claims about Kim Soo Hyun were fake and baseless. They are also considering taking legal steps to protect their artists.
